Transaction 61d184554e2486eb3b54c200077f39c23ac38413fd6817497b7c4ba0677d8232
1 Input
1 Output
-
61d184554e2486eb3b54c200077f39c23ac38413fd6817497b7c4ba0677d8232:0
- value
- 5355613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aec0a7fc2f63bdb9a145332692cda2e1857fed4c OP_EQUAL
- address
- 3Hd2HugYkZLn1xcHqet9Wnf8gbcgq49v2r